#1ce1f0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1ce1f0 is composed of 11% red, 88.2% green and 94.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.3% cyan, 6.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 184.2 degrees, a saturation of 87.6% and a lightness of 52.5%. #1ce1f0 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ffff with #00c3e1. Closest websafe color is: #33ccff.

#1ce1f0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1ce1f0 has RGB values of R:28, G:225, B:240 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0.06, Y:0,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 1892848.
